Abstract
We have studied a bit-stuff coding system with feedback. By the application of these coders both the spectral and run-length constraints of an input constrained channel can be easily satisfied. Both the encoding and decoding use the same filter with memory and it can make the system susceptible to error propagation. It has been proved that the absolute convergence of the loop-filter coefficients is a necessary and sufficient condition of the limited error propagation. As an example we analyze a coding system with lowpass window-filter and supply closed formulas for the rate and the error propagation. Moreover the most important parameters of codes generated with some different loop filters are presented
